摘要
A clinical case of the development of therapeutic side effects in an epileptic woman of childbearing age is presented. The development of therapeutic side effects occurred on the background of an intermediate therapeutic dose of a valproic acid formulation and was associated with primary (idiopathic) and secondary (valproate-induced) impairments to the folate cycle on the background of a combination of a polymorphism in the CYP2C9*3 gene and a mutation in the MTHFR gene. © 2012 Springer Science+Business Media New York.
